Hyderabad’s Steady Rise in Residential Real Estate

The Hyderabad real estate market continues to strengthen year after year, and the latest registration numbers highlight this positive trend clearly. As per recent official records, Hyderabad residential property registrations rise 5% year-on-year in September, reaching 6,194 homes registered in Hyderabad real estate market September 2025. This steady climb reflects that the city remains one of India’s most preferred destinations for homebuyers, especially for families and mid-segment purchasers looking for well-planned, value-driven homes.

Surge in Property Registrations: A Promising 5% YoY Growth

One of the biggest highlights this September is the clear rise in property registrations. Hyderabad recorded 6,194 homes, marking a 5% year-on-year increase, which is an encouraging sign for the overall market. This shows that housing sales are not only stable but growing at a healthy pace, even as other cities face market fluctuations.

The increase can be linked to stronger buyer confidence among IT professionals, young families, and first-time purchasers. These groups are increasingly drawn to Hyderabad because of its planned infrastructure, affordability, and consistent real estate performance. With this steady rise, the residential market here continues to be one of India’s most dependable segments.

Where Are Most Homes Being Bought?

The recent real estate sales trends and property data for Hyderabad September 2025 highlight that a large number of registrations are coming from Western Hyderabad. Popular micro-markets such as Gachibowli, Kondapur, Miyapur, and Tellapur continue to dominate due to their strong IT presence, road connectivity, and growing social infrastructure.

At the same time, central and northern parts of the city are also seeing growing traction, thanks to new launches and competitive pricing. This balanced distribution shows that Hyderabad’s housing demand is not limited to one part of the city but is growing across multiple zones, offering opportunities for different budgets and buyer types.
